Viva el Arte! Cosmic agents invade Old Town on May 3

 

Viva el Arte is an arts happening conceived by Homer’s Cosmic Agents – an art corps convened by Bunnell Street Arts Center, celebrating youthful energy, experiment, ideas and community. Viva el Arte is an evening event open to everyone, following the First Friday art opening at Bunnell from 5 to 7 pm. Viva el Arte includes performance art featuring a live mariachi band, pinatas, a roach coach (food on the front porch), a camera obscura in a U-Haul Truck above Bishop’s Beach at the end of Main Street, a seaside confessional and a fire at Bishop’s Beach for burning old art. All of this takes place on May 3 beginning at 7pm. Viva el Arte begins with pinata-making at Bunnell on Saturay, April 27 from 11 to 4.
